    Convert .gff3 file to 12-column .bed file

    Hello:

    I would like to convert .gff3 file to 12-column .bed file, as in this link under "BED Format" (http://genome.ucsc.edu/FAQ/FAQformat.html#format1).

    I have thusfar used Galaxy from Penn State, but it outputs a 6-column .bed file.

    Any advice is greatly appreciated! Thank you...

    It depends on the complexity of your task, but if all you want to do is remove or rearrange columns (e.g. changing a 6-column bed to a 4-column bed) I usually find awk to be the quickest tool.

      Daniel:

      Thank you, I did try to do that(simply rearrange columns), but am still uncertain for how to create certain columns of the .bed file. I think I can create Columns 1 2, 3, 5, 6, 7, 8: Bed(Col1) = Gff3 (Col1)
      Bed(Col2) = Gff3(Col4)
      Bed(Col3) = Gff3(Col5)
      Bed(Col5) = Gff3(Col6)
      Bed(Col6) = Gff3(Col7)
      Bed(Col7) = Bed(Col2) [at least in online examples, it seemed repeated]
      Bed(Col8) = Bed(Col3) [at least in online examples, it seemed repeated]

      But then, I am left with Columns 4, 9, 10, 11, 12. For Col 4, I don't know how to get the "name" from the Gff3 file. For Col 9, I don't know how to get the "itemRGB" from the Gff3 file. For Col 10, I am not sure what the "BlockCount" is. At first, I thought there could only be 0 or 1 exons on the line, and so this column could either be "0" or "1". But that would not make sense for Col 11 and Col 12, because these require comma-separated lists for each element in the blockCount (meaning, I assume, Col 10 has the potential to be >1).

        CRISPR/Cas9 sparked the gene editing revolution for both research and therapeutics.1 But this system still showed severe issues that limited its applications. The most prominent were the heavy reliance on PAM sequences, delivery limitations, double-stranded breaks that prompt unintended edits and cell death, and editing inefficiency (both in targeting and in knock-in reliability).
